PayPal, the renowned American digital payment platform, is set to broaden its reach by incorporating its new U.S. dollar-backed stablecoin, PYUSD, into a range of services. This strategic move aims to enhance the currency’s usage for business transactions by the close of 2025.
What New Features Will Be Offered?
With a focus on over 20 million small to medium enterprises, PayPal plans to emphasize PYUSD for commercial payments. By the end of 2025, the company expects to introduce a new invoicing tool designed to streamline payment processes for businesses.
How Will PYUSD Improve Global Transactions?
To tackle delays associated with currency conversions in international payments, PayPal intends to leverage the PYUSD framework. Moreover, PYUSD will be integrated as a global payment method on the Hyperwallet platform, which was acquired for $400 million in recent years.
Hyperwallet will facilitate bulk payments to various parties, including contractors and freelancers, with PYUSD expected to be available for transactions as early as the first half of the year, potentially extending its use by year-end. Michelle Gill, PayPal’s general manager for small business and financial services, highlighted that connecting business suppliers to the PayPal network will simplify transaction processes.
